#17: 10 Common Japanese Phrases (Casual Chat)

In this Episode, sit down with Kyle & Chisa as they casually discuss 10 common phrases in the Japanese language. These terms and phrases you will hear very often while listening to the Japanese language... So its best to get familiar with them as soon as possible!

Terms Covered

Yatta! (yaht-tah!) - I did it!

Hontō? (hohn-tohh?) - Really?

Sasuga! (sah-soo-gah!) - I'm impressed by you, as usual!

Mochiron! (moh-chee-rohn!) - Of course!

Ā, Yokatta. (ahh, yoh-kaht-tah) - Oh, good.

Zenzen. (zehn-zehn) - Not at all.

Nani? (nah-nee) - What?

Dōshiyō? (dohh-shee-yohh?) - What shall I do?

Yappari (yahp-pah-ree) - I knew it would happen.

Ā, Bikkurishita! (ahh, beek-koo-ree-shee-tah!) - What a surprise!

Oishii (oh-ee-sheee) - Its tasty.
